I'm only just back to watching wrestling. What is the point of a crossover PPV in a promotion that regularly features talent from these companies and also eventually hires the biggest names? It feels like the WWE trying to hype up raw v smackdown survivor series matches when the brand split was all but dead. Also has forbidden door always been a phrase?
>>
It's just one of those filler ppv's.
>>
>>15096481
It was a big deal for the first year or two when Harold didn't let anyone from NJPW work with AEW initially. Now it's lost meaning because they've basically absorbed all the smark favorites from New Japan already.

The term was coined by Tanahashi in an interview and they ran with it, though Tony has since tried to expand it to working with places like fucking TNA (lol)
